‘Insidious’ Sequel in the Works

InsidiousJames Wan is in talks to direct a sequel to his 2010 horror hit Insidious, with scribe Leigh Whannell already set to write the screenplay for the follow-up, due next year.

The film, which cost just $1.5 to make and grossed almost $100 million at the (worldwide) box office, starred Patrick Wilson and Rose Byrne as parents trying to ward off evil spirits.

Wan, who also directed the first Saw movie (and has produced the six subsequent installments), has another, as-yet-untitled horror flick penciled in for 2013.
